I don't see anyone like Roberts who is a "clear out" lock to get the ball. Hopefully Mickey intills some confidence in the coach to where he will be an option spotting up. I like CW & MJ for their ft shooting if they get hammered. Don't like Little in the mix for the same reason.

I could see Chris Johnson in that scrum after only a few games due to his possibly having the whole package plus a history of being an offensive rebounder.

We should have some situational options in the form of plays as a "go-to" , and not always simply a player.

I'm hoping that the ball is in Rob's hands. Try to get Chris or Marcus in a switch mismatch and if that isn't possible then Rob can drive with a bunch of great rebounders crashing the glass. If Rob gets in trouble he can just throw it up in the general area of Chris. I know that Rob hasn't proven anything yet but that would be my ideal situation.
